Transaction 06db76a03b7b11bf413d8a273fc35c97b2ed78421625da9e0ac78a62d6d9b24a
1 Input
1 Output
-
06db76a03b7b11bf413d8a273fc35c97b2ed78421625da9e0ac78a62d6d9b24a:0
- value
- 2100104
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ecfc0633b29ff9997960bce808ea2b3ebad8d6f8
- address
- bc1qan7qvvajnluej7tqhn5q363t86ad34hcsw8cmf